Urbanic Falls to His Knees in Frustration

Livello 32 : Blinds 125,000/250,000, 250,000 ante

On a flop reading 227, James Urbanic shoved on Peter Thai, putting him at risk. Thai tried to get a read on Urbanic and was unable to coax any words from him. Thai made the call after spending some time trying to put Urbanic on a hand.

Thai: 88
Urbanic: JJ

Urbanic let his rail know he was a favorite and they erupted with cheers. The turn was the 3 and it seemed Urbanic would be eliminating a player and moving comfortably into the chiplead until the 8 slammed the river, causing Thai to erupt in celebration as he did a lap around the table. Meantime, Urbanic collapsed to his knees, holding his head.

After a moment Urbanic regained composure, paid the pot what it was due, and congratulated his opponent on a nice hand. This is the second time this final table that Urbanic got two-out on the river when he had a player at risk. Applauses from Urbanic's rail urged him to rally, as the dream of winning gold is still alive.

Thai now has a commanding chip lead.
